Senior DERMS/DMS Test Engineer (Power & Utilities)
Location: Cambridge, MA 02141
Duration: 12+ month Contract
Job Description:
- Advanced DERMS/DMS/OT Systems Testing Expertise – Extensive experience testing DERMS, DMS, ADMS, SCADA, and mission‑critical real‑time OT control systems across functional, integration, regression, and performance testing scenarios.
- Grid Operations & Control Workflow Knowledge – Strong understanding of DER onboarding, forecasting, optimization, dispatch logic, grid constraints, and DMS operational workflows supporting real‑time distribution grid management.
- Automation & Scripting Proficiency – Skilled in designing automated and manual test scripts using Python, Shell, and CI/CD‑aligned automation frameworks for improving test efficiency and coverage.
- Communication Protocols & Systems Integration – Hands‑on expertise with protocols such as IEEE 2030.5, OpenADR, ICCP, DNP3, and Modbus along with integrating DERMS/DMS platforms with ADMS, SCADA, gateways, and IT/OT systems.
- Cybersecurity, Compliance & Documentation Excellence – Strong capability in validating cybersecurity standards, interoperability frameworks, regulatory compliance, and maintaining detailed test documentation including reports, traceability matrices, and audit evidence.
We are seeking a highly skilled Test Engineer to support our GridOS DERMS and DMS S3 Services teams, focusing on validating the functionality, performance, reliability, security, and compliance of mission‑critical grid management applications.
In this role, you will be responsible for testing distributed energy resource management systems (DERMS) as well as real‑time Distribution Management System (DMS) applications and integrations that support modern grid operations.
You will collaborate closely with engineering, integration, cybersecurity, and operations teams to ensure high‑quality deployments aligned with utility expectations, regulatory standards, and operational performance requirements.
The ideal candidate will possess strong experience testing OT systems such as DERMS, ADMS, SCADA, and DMS platforms, with a solid understanding of energy management technologies, DER integration workflows, forecasting, optimization, distribution operations, and real‑time control systems.
